Latest Patents

Mack's latest patents include a range of catheters designed for performing reperfusion by alternately occluding a vessel to prevent and allow fluid flow. His first catheter features an outer member and a retractable valve to control fluid flow. The second catheter introduces a sheathed expansion member that can be deployed and recaptured. The third catheter utilizes an angioplasty balloon to manage vessel occlusions. Furthermore, a fourth catheter comprises an expandable member that generates a mechanical plunging action to displace thrombotic material. Additionally, Mack's fifth catheter is an accessory designed for use in reperfusion alongside another catheter, while his sixth concept includes an inner balloon configured within an outer balloon for optimized reperfusion effectiveness.

Moreover, Mack has developed methods for administering rapamycin analogs combined with anti-inflammatories via medical devices. His inventions include a supporting structure that can accommodate a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ier or excipient, potentially integrating various therapeutic agents. This innovative approach enables the use of a wide array of medical devices, from coronary stents to drug delivery balloons, to deliver drugs effectively in the vasculature.
